GE IS200DTAIH1ABB: Your Go-To Analog Input Board for Turbine Control Stability
HART integration baked right in – Pull diagnostics without shutting down the process. Saved a client in Ohio 8 hours last month during a compressor surge event.
±0.05% accuracy even at 60°C – Most boards drift around 0.2% in hot turbine halls, but this one typically holds calibration through summer peaks.
Hot-swap ready – Replace failed channels in 90 seconds flat. You might notice the retention clips are sturdier than older GE models too.
16 isolated channels – Stops ground loops from frying your I/O when nearby VFDs kick on. Crucial for refinery applications.
| Parameter | Specification |
|---|---|
| Brand/Model | GE IS200DTAIH1ABB |
| HS Code | 8537109090 |
| Power Requirements | 19-32 VDC (1.2A max) |
| Operating Temp | -40°C to +70°C |
| Signal Inputs | 16 x 4-20mA w/HART |
| Installation | DIN rail TS-35/7.5 |

Installation & Maintenance Reality CheckMount it on standard DIN rail with 10mm clearance on sides—those heatsinks get toasty during summer. Avoid placing near 480V drives; keep at least 200mm separation if you can’t shield cables. One caveat: if your control cabinet’s packed tight like some offshore platforms, maybe add extra ventilation. Calibrate annually (GE’s procedure 6B-123 takes 20 mins), and wipe dust off heatsinks during quarterly shutdowns. Firmware updates? Only when GE pushes critical fixes—don’t chase minor version bumps.
